SAINT PAUL AREA CHAMBER OF COMMERCE: May 7 is Downtown Clean Up Day!

Saint Paul Area Chamber of Commerce issued the following announcement on April 30.

We are asking for your help to clean up our shared downtown community.

Volunteers will be assigned to zones, with only two volunteers per zone to ensure proper social distancing protocols.

Make sure to wear gloves and a mask when participating in the clean-up. Complimentary gloves and trash bags will be available for no-contact pick up in Rice Park and Mears Park from 3-5 p.m. Please bring your own masks. You may walk your zone to pick up trash at any time on May 7 if you plan to bring your own gloves, masks and trash bags.

Filled trash bags can be dropped off in Rice Park or Mears Park on May 7 any time before 6 p.m.
